Roszet contiene due medicinali, rosuvastatina ed ezetimibe, per abbassare il colesterolo. Roszet è usato insieme alla dieta negli adulti con livelli elevati di colesterolo nel sangue per ridurre il colesterolo lipoproteico a bassa densità (LDL-C) o il colesterolo cattivo. Inoltre è usato da solo o insieme ad altri medicinali che abbassano le LDL negli adulti con un tipo di colesterolo alto chiamato ipercolesterolemia familiare omozigote (HoFH) per ridurre il colesterolo LDL.

If you also take cholestyramine, colesevelam, or colestipol: Take your ezetimibe and rosuvastatin dose 2 hours before or 4 hours after you take the other medicine.
Tell your doctor about all your other medicines. Some drugs can increase the risk of serious muscle problems when used with ezetimibe and rosuvastatin, especially:
colchicine, cyclosporine;
antifungal medication - fluconazole, itraconazole, ketoconazole;
a blood thinner - warfarin, Coumadin, Jantoven;
cancer medicine - darolutamide, regoragenib;
other cholesterol medications - fenofibrate, fenofibric acid, gemfibrozil, niacin, nicotinic acid;
hepatitis C medication that contains - dasabuvir, elbasvir, glecaprevir, grazoprevir, ledipasvir, ombitasvir, paritaprevir, pibrentasvir, sofosbuvir, velpatasvir, or voxilaprevir; or
HIV/AIDS medication - atazanavir, fosamprenavir, lopinavir, ritonavir, simeprevir, tipranavir.
This list is not complete and many other drugs may affect ezetimibe and rosuvastatin. This includes prescription and over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al products. Not all possible drug interactions are listed here.
